Funding

Artist Development

Fosters and supports Newfoundland and Labrador musical culture through the funding of diverse artists and genres in singles, EP’s, full-length sound recordings, marketing and promotion materials.

Deadlines: July 30, 2023 & November 30 , 2023


Touring Program

Designed to increase awareness of provincially produced music at local, national, and international levels by touring.


Professional Development

Providing assistance to those working in the music sector to improve creative skills, to gain greater knowledge of the music industry and to conduct business that seeks to promote and market outside the province.


Virtual Professional Development

Designed to provide assistance to members to improve creative skills, and to gain greater knowledge of the music industry through online learning.


Small Business Micro Music Grant (For Profit):

Small Business Micro Grant provides investments for small businesses (for profit) to provide musical experiences for their customers during 2023. Businesses can avail up to $500 to help cover the costs associated with hiring musical talent in their community.

Community Presenters Program (Not-for-Profit)

The Community Presenters Program provides investments for non-profit organizations/committees committed to providing musical experiences for their communities during 2023. Non-profit organizations/committees can avail up to $1500 to help cover the costs associated with hiring musical talent in their community.
